China landscape painting commonly used expression techniques 1. Hooking water painting method:
Use light ink to draw water lines according to different forms of water. The lines should be smooth, stretched and dynamic, not rigid, stagnant and rigid, and attention should be paid to the whole and gap of hooking water. In order to make the water wave or spring waterfall vivid, the light ink side front can be used to strengthen its level after the line is marked.
China landscape painting commonly used expression techniques II. Blank painting method:
First, draw the mountains and slopes, leaving the water surface blank, without lines. When a blank water surface or banded flowing water is lined by the real waterfront, we should pay attention to the white as black, and grasp the position and shape of the white as water and the relationship with the surrounding objects. A calm blank water surface can sometimes draw a reflection in the water.
China's landscape painting commonly used expression techniques III. Hook and scrape usage:
Draw the waves out of the water with the method of hooking and rubbing, and use the pen to cross the middle and side fronts, and the pen gesture should be natural and neat, with changes in reality and reality.
China landscape painting commonly used expression techniques IV. Wet dyeing method:
Some paintings can be dyed with color or ink to increase the color effect and integrity of the picture. The above are some related contents about the common expression techniques of China landscape painting.

in landscape painting, the expression of water is to determine its setting, primary and secondary roles, and to establish the style and the degree of fine or rough expression according to the needs of the situation in the conception. The setting of water has its own rules, and the most conventional one is the formula: "The high valleys and veins overlap and flow, and the mountains are steep and waterfalls and springs; The hills and mountains meander along the stream, and the sand cliffs are painted at the head of Ling 'azhou; The vortex of the cliff gorge is dangerous, and the depth of the rivers and lakes is flat.
